Choosing the Right Shade of Green
Different Shades and Their Impacts
Different shades of green can bring a variety of vibes and energies into your kitchen.
- Lime Green: Bright and zesty, this shade can inject a burst of energy, perfect for lively gatherings.
- Olive Green: This earthy tone provides a grounded and rustic feel, making it suitable for a more traditional or farmhouse-style kitchen.
- Mint Green: Soft and subtle, mint green offers a calming atmosphere, ideal for creating a serene space where family can relax.
- Forest Green: A deeper shade, forest green feels rich and sophisticated, often paired with light woods for an elegant touch.
Each of these greens serves a distinct purpose. Depending on the existing elements in your kitchen, like cabinets and countertops, one shade may harmonize better than another. For example, bright lime accents may clash with dark wood, but they could elevate a white or grey kitchen beautifully. Evaluating your current decor will guide your choice.

Maintenance and Care of Green Decor Elements
Keeping your green apple decorations in top shape is crucial for enhancing the overall aesthetics of your kitchen. Beneath the surface of vibrant apples and lush green hues lies the need for regular maintenance and thoughtful care. Itâs not just about having these elements look good today, but ensuring they continue to impress for years to come. The right care practices can prolong the life of your decor, maintain brilliance in color, and keep your overall kitchen atmosphere fresh and inviting.
Cleaning Tips for Textiles and Accessories
When it comes to textiles and accessories in a home, attention to detail often makes the difference. Green apple hues can easily uplift a space, but they also tend to gather dust and grime if not properly maintained. Here are some cleaning tips that can help:


- Regular Dusting: Use a soft cloth or a feather duster to wipe down your textiles and accessories frequently. This will help continue their fresh and clean look.
- Gentle Washing: For fabrics, check the care labels. Most cotton and polyester blends can be machine washed in cold water. Avoid harsh detergents that can dull colors over time.
- Spot Cleaning: For stains, tackle them immediately with a damp cloth and a mild fabric cleaner. Old stains are like stubborn guests; they just wonât leave without a fight.
- Air Drying: After washing, let your textiles air dry instead of using a machine dryer. This method preserves their shape and color integrity.
Taking these steps will ensure your green apple textiles continue to shine like the day you brought them home.
Preserving Green Accents Over Time
Just like a well-loved favorite recipe, sustaining the beauty of your green decor requires a little effort and thoughtful preservation. Hereâs how you can maintain the bright allure of your green apple accents:
- Limit Sun Exposure: Prolonged exposure to sunlight can fade colors. Position your accents away from direct sunlight to keep them vibrant over time.
- Proper Storage: If you switch out your decor seasonally, ensure that the pieces are stored in a cool, dry place. Consider using acid-free tissue paper to wrap delicate items.
- Maintaining Moisture: Some decor items can benefit from a humid environment, while others do not. Check the type of material to ensure it's kept in a suitable climate.
- Routine Inspections: Just like you might check the batteries in your smoke detector, regular checks on your decor can save you from unexpected repairs or replacements down the line.
